Quadro K4200 vs T400 4GB specs and performance

In our benchmarks, the T400 4GB beats the Quadro K4200 in gaming performance.

The Quadro K4200 has a significantly higher core clock speed. The core clock speed (or base speed) is the frequency at which the GPU core runs. This metric makes sense when comparing GPUs of a similar architecture or generation. Despite this, the T400 4GB has a significantly higher boost clock speed. This is a frequency that can be reached if the GPU is cooled sufficiently and has enough power.

In addition, the T400 4GB has a significantly lower TDP at 30 W when compared to the Quadro K4200 at 105 W. This is not a measure of performance, but rather the amount of heat generated by the chip when running at its highest speed.

In conclusion, all specs and GPU benchmarks considered, will recommend the T400 4GB over the Quadro K4200.
